a person carries a 58kg package of books up a flight of stairs

the length along the stairs is 24 meters

the vertical height of the stairs is 12 meters

how much work is done in raising the package

I know the answer is 6800 J but how to get????

work=m*g*h

where height is vertical height. g is the gravitational force field, 9.8N/kg
